A car title loan with disability income is a specialized lending arrangement where an individual, who receives regular disability benefits, uses their vehicle’s registration and ownership papers as collateral to secure a short-term loan. This loan option is tailored to cater to the unique financial challenges faced by those relying on disability income, offering a rapid and accessible source of funds.

Q: Who is eligible for a car title loan with disability income?
A: Individuals who receive regular disability benefits, such as those from government programs or disability insurance, and have a stable income are generally eligible. Lenders will require proof of identity and income.
Q: How does the loan process work?
A: The process involves applying online or through a lender’s office, providing necessary documents, and verifying income. Once approved, borrowers receive the loan amount, typically within a few days. Repayment begins after the loan term ends.
Q: Are car title loans with disability income suitable for everyone?
A: While they offer a quick solution, these loans should be considered as a last resort due to their potential for high-interest rates and short repayment periods. Borrowers should understand the terms and explore alternatives if possible.
Q: How can I ensure fair lending practices?
A: Research lenders thoroughly, check for reviews, and choose reputable companies. Stay informed about your rights as a borrower, and consider seeking advice from financial counselors or disability support organizations.
